A general view shows the Kellingley Colliery in Knottingley, northern England. A short drive across Britain’s gritty former industrial heartland of south Yorkshire separates the past and the possible future of its once mighty coal industry. The mine is likely to shut soon because it is losing money - one of the last three working underground pits in the country.
